Situated on six acres with 1,600’ of private shoreline, this quintessential Maine summer cottage also boasts a private dock – you don’t have to go anywhere to enjoy a Maine vacation!

Trees line the private drive leading up to the house, ensuring privacy on this six-acre peninsula with 1,600 feet of ocean front. There is ample room for parking in the circular drive, with a stone-based fire pit to the east for roasting s'mores.

Access the ocean from your own private float, complete with a swim ladder. Get ready for kayaking, canoeing, birding, and fishing along a beautiful coastline that winds in every direction. A private enclosed shower awaits outside, or soak in the ocean-view tub inside.

LIVING AREA

Enter the foyer under the covered porch and you’ll find a walnut-accented den, outfitted with a flat-screen TV. Kick back on the sofa (which converts into a full-size sleeper). French doors provide added privacy.

The classic knotty pine living room boasts beautiful views down the New Meadows River and across to Merritt Island. A wood-burning fireplace provides added ambience. There’s room for everyone to gather here or spill out onto the wraparound deck.

KITCHEN & DINING

The dining area is focused around an old English oak table that seats 8. Outside is a screened dining space where you can enjoy home-cooked meals.

The chef in your group will love the modern kitchen. You’ll find plenty of counter and cabinet space, an electric stove/oven, two refrigerators, a toaster, a toaster oven, a blender, a coffee maker, an electric kettle, and a microwave. If you're in the mood for barbeque, head outside and fire up the grill.

BED & BATH

The master bedroom features a queen-size bed and clear views of the water and woods. There is plenty of closet space, a mahogany dresser, and desk.

Across the hall is a bedroom with a twin-over-twin bunk bed. The original antique wallpaper gives this green-hued room a special charm.

Down the hall is the distinguished third bedroom, which features a king-size bed, wood-paneled walls, and a built-in desk with ocean views.

The fourth bedroom has an authentic New England feel with original wallpaper, a full-size bed, and ocean views. To the right of this room is a bathroom with a tub/shower combination.

The fifth bedroom is up a private staircase from the kitchen and has a king-size bed.

A second full bathroom has a walk-in shower, deep jetted tub with ocean views, and a washer/dryer.

THE LOCATION

Seal Cove is in the Sabino Colony area of West Bath. There’s a town ramp at the end of the drive to launch small boats, and a meeting house to gather with others at potlucks and fairs.

You can bike or hike right from the house on quiet roads that lead to a 1,000-acre Nature Conservancy reserve at the Basin. Nearby beaches at Popham and Small Point offer a wonderful place to unwind. Bath and Sebasco Estates have golf and tennis on beautiful courses.

Pick up Maine ingredients for your culinary delights at the Plants seafood market, Bath Natural Market, Shaws, or Bracketts. Both towns offer up some of the best restaurants in mid-coast Maine.

Flying in? Seal Cove is a 15-minute drive from the Brunswick Executive Airport and 50 minutes from the Portland International airport. Concord Trailways buses connect to Portland and Logan International Airport in Boston. Amtrak services are available from Brunswick.
